Buccleuch Charitable Foundation
Details
The Trust purposes are:
- to relieve of poverty, hardship and distress which may have fallen on individuals and families through illness, death or old age
 - to support medical research work
 - to assist financially any religious organisation of whatever denomination
 - to support a wide range of charitable purposes.
 
In practice they support a wide range of organisations including supporting arts, sport, heritage, health, welfare and youth work.

When to apply
Apply at any time.
How to apply
Applications should be submitted in writing or email to the Foundation, there is no application form.
